Retail Promotional Offers
For general consumers, Bloom’s primary method of distributing samples is through retail promotional offers attached to larger purchases. These offers are currently restricted to the US market.
Spend-Based Incentives Source data indicates a recurring promotion: "Spend $35 and get FREE 5ct Greens Stick Packs! (U.S. Only)." This offer is prominently displayed on the Bloomnu.com storefront and cart pages. The mechanism requires a minimum purchase value of $35 to unlock the free add-on item. This is not a standalone free sample request but a purchase-attached incentive.
Shipping Incentives In addition to product giveaways, Bloom offers free shipping thresholds. The data notes "FREE Standard Shipping on US Orders $50+." While this does not provide a free product, it reduces the overall cost of acquisition for consumers wishing to purchase the product at a reduced shipping rate.
Geographic Limitations The documentation consistently flags these retail offers as "U.S. Only." There is no mention of equivalent schemes, shipping options, or retail partnerships for UK-based consumers in the provided text. Therefore, attempting to access these specific US-based retail offers from the UK is likely impossible due to geographic restrictions.
Product Information
The free samples offered through the professional programme or retail promotions typically consist of the "Greens & Superfoods" formula.
Composition and Benefits The product is described as a greens powder containing over 30 nutrients, derived from whole fruits and vegetables. It includes fiber and probiotics. The intended benefits listed in the source material include: - Fighting bloat - Aiding digestion - Increasing natural energy - Boosting immunity
Format The standard consumer format appears to be "stick packs," which are single-serve sachets convenient for portability. The professional samples, however, are described as "bulk" loads, likely larger bags or containers suitable for commercial use.
